while having problems getting my Sonoma started and after turning engine over repeatedly, all power cut out, dash lights, all power, power came back on after a few minutes including dash lights but when I tried to engage starter I heard a loud click from under the hood and all power cut out again, this happened several times until power would not come back on, could it be a fuse?

Answers

  • 0patience0patience Member Posts: 1,712
    Check your battery terminals and make sure they are clean and tight.
    Make sure the cables are in good shape and clean.
    Then if the terminals are clean and tight and it still won't start, check battery voltage.
